Founded in 1871, the University of Arkansas is a land grant institution, classified by the Carnegie Foundation among the nation's top 2 percent of universities with the highest level of research activity. The University of Arkansas works to advance Arkansas and build a better world through education, research and outreach by providing transformational opportunities and skills, promoting an inclusive and diverse culture and climate, and nurturing creativity, discovery and the spread of new ideas and innovations.

The University of Arkansas campus is located in Fayetteville, a welcoming community ranked as one of the best places to live in the U.S. The growing region surrounding Fayetteville is home to numerous Fortune 500 companies and one of the nation's strongest economies. Northwest Arkansas is also quickly gaining a national reputation for its focus on the arts and overall quality of life.

Department:Strategic Procurement

Department's Website:

Summary of Job Duties:The Procurement Professional II serves in a buyer role (first point of review) for all supplier contract transactions in Workday; Processes wet ink printing bids as mandated by Arkansas state law - Amendment 54; Assists procurement staff with all bid openings; Maintains electronic files of bid documents; Data entry - contract repository uploads, other as needed; Runs variety of reports as directed; Performs website updates; Scans bid hard copies residing in file room into Perceptive Content repository; Data entry of monthly vehicle expense reports into the SAVA portal maintained by State of Arkansas Dept of Finance & Administration; Responsible for maintaining up-to-date vehicle reports - contacts departments as necessary regarding late/incorrect/missing vehicle reports; Serves as front desk receptionist duties for Uptown West; Provides office assistance and customer service for the department; Receives and distributes mail and returns or notifies recipient of misdelivered packages; Monitors "4help" email and "uabussvs" voicemail account; answers questions or forwards messages to appropriate parties via email; Maintains office supply inventory and places orders as needed, including orders to print shop; Point of contact for shared copier/printer/scanner - reports issues as needed; maintains inventory of paper; Maintains office property inventory (i.e. computers, etc.) - works with Property Accounting as needed; Maintains shared file of current Certificates of Insurance from suppliers; Mails and keeps records of Travel Cards and eProcurement Cards; Maintains Administrative T-card and makes travel arrangements for staff. Other duties as assigned.

Position is Monday-Friday in office - remote work is not available.

Regular, reliable, and non-disruptive attendance is an essential job duty, as is the ability to create and maintain collegial, harmonious working relationships with others. Qualifications:

Minimum Qualifications

  • High school diploma or GED

  • At least two years of experience in Microsoft Office Suite

  • Basic technology experience in areas related to reporting, web maintenance, etc.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Knowledge of and experience with using Workday applications

  • Extensive experience in Microsoft Excel

  • At least one to two years of experience in an office environment

  • At least one year of procurement-related experience
